The Fall of the House of Usher, written by Edgar Allan Poe, is a haunting tale that delves into themes of madness, decay, and the supernatural. Crafting a thesis on this iconic piece of literature can be a daunting task. As you navigate through the complexities of Poe's narrative, you may find yourself struggling to pinpoint a compelling argument or gather sufficient evidence to support your ideas.

One of the main challenges in writing a thesis on The Fall of the House of Usher is the depth and ambiguity of its themes. Poe's writing is rich with symbolism and metaphor, making it ripe for analysis but also difficult to interpret definitively. Additionally, the psychological complexity of the characters and the eerie atmosphere of the setting add layers of complexity to any thesis endeavor.

Furthermore, formulating a thesis requires a deep understanding of the text and its historical context. You'll need to familiarize yourself with Poe's life, literary influences, and the cultural climate of the time to provide meaningful insights into the text.
